Nestled in the coveted Hills of Highland Park, is an updated property offering two separate homes 925 and 927 El Paso Drive—each with its own address and individual electric meters—perfect for an owner-occupant or investor. The front house spans roughly 1,344 sq ft with 3 bedrooms and 2 baths, a spacious primary suite, an easy, open layout, and plentiful natural light. The rear unit, approximately 940 sq ft, features 2 bedrooms and 1 bath and is currently on a convenient month-to-month lease paying $2,625, providing immediate income potential for an owner occupant. The property has had numerous updates including to the electrical panel, foundation, gutters, dual-pane windows, flooring, baths, HVAC, skim-coated drywall, fresh exterior and interior paint, updated lighting, metal gates, and professional landscaping. Set on a hillside street with serene views and great neighborhood appeal, this move-in-ready property blends modern comfort for an owner-occupant with additional strong rental potential.
